This directory contains the Jan. 2007 assembly of the horse genome (equCab1, Broad Institute equCab1 1.0), as well as repeat annotations and GenBank sequences. This assembly was produced by the Broad Institute at MIT and Harvard. For more information on the horse genome, see the project website: http://www.broad.mit.edu/mammals/horse/. Files included in this directory: equCab1.2bit - contains the complete horse/equCab1 genome sequence in the 2bit file format. Repeats from RepeatMasker and Tandem Repeats Finder (with period of 12 or less) are shown in lower case; non-repeating sequence is shown in upper case. The utility program, twoBitToFa (available from the kent src tree), can be used to extract .fa file(s) from this file. To download multiple files, use the "mget" command: mget ... - or - mget -a (to download all the files in the directory) ------------------------------------------------------------------ The horse sequence is made freely available before scientific publication from the Broad Institute with the following understanding: 1. The data may be freely downloaded, used in analyses, and repackaged in databases. 2. Users are free to use the data in scientific papers analyzing particular genes and regions if the providers of this data (the Broad Institute) are properly acknowledged. 3. The centers producing the data reserve the right to publish the initial large-scale analyses of the data set, including large-scale identification of regions of evolutionary conservation and large-scale genomic assembly. Large-scale refers to regions with size on the order of a chromosome (that is, 30 Mb or more). 4. Any redistribution of the data should carry this notice.
